Original Description
Wang Shimin's She Se Shan Shui Tu Shan Ye (1647) epitomizes the sublime elegance of early Qing Dynasty literati painting. Bathed in muted autumnal tones, this ink-on-paper album leaf unfolds a misty mountainscape where jagged peaks dissolve into atmospheric voids, embodying the jiangnan region's poetic essence. As a leading figure among the "Four Wangs", Shimin masterfully synthesizes Huang Gongwang's pine-dotted slopes with Dong Qichang's calligraphic brushwork, creating rhythmic ink gradations that appear to breathe. The intimate 22.5×34.3cm format invites contemplative viewing, its delicate baimiao (outline-free) technique revealing the artist's devotion to Southern School ideals. This work represents a pivotal moment when literati painters redefined landscape art as philosophical meditation rather than topographic record, influencing Chinese aesthetics for centuries.
